
If you own a Samsung bottom freezer and are struggling with frost buildup, it’s essential to address the issue promptly to maintain efficiency and prevent food spoilage. Frost accumulation in these freezers can occur due to factors like frequent door openings, improper sealing, or incorrect temperature settings. To get rid of frost, start by unplugging the appliance and allowing the ice to melt naturally, using towels to absorb excess water. Regularly check and clean the door gasket to ensure a tight seal, and adjust the freezer temperature to the recommended setting, typically between 0°F and 5°F. Additionally, avoid overloading the freezer and minimize the frequency of door openings to reduce moisture infiltration. For persistent issues, consult the user manual or contact Samsung support for further troubleshooting or professional assistance.

Defrosting Techniques: Safely thaw ice buildup without damaging the freezer or its components
Frost buildup in a Samsung bottom freezer isn't just unsightly—it reduces efficiency, wastes energy, and can damage components if ignored. Defrosting safely requires a balance between speed and caution to avoid water damage, electrical hazards, or structural harm. Start by unplugging the freezer to eliminate risk of electric shock, then remove all food and place it in a cooler with ice packs to maintain safe temperatures. Avoid using sharp tools like knives or screwdrivers to chip away ice, as these can puncture evaporator coils or interior lining, leading to costly repairs.
The manual defrost method, while time-consuming, is the safest approach. Place towels or a tray beneath the freezer door to catch melting ice, then let the appliance sit with the door open for 6–8 hours. Accelerate the process by placing bowls of hot water inside or directing a fan toward the ice, but never use heat sources like hairdryers or heat guns, which can warp plastic components or ignite nearby materials. For stubborn buildup, a plastic spatula or specialized ice scraper can gently dislodge ice without scratching surfaces, but apply minimal pressure to avoid damage.
A comparative analysis of defrosting techniques reveals that chemical solutions (e.g., rubbing alcohol or commercial defrosters) are ineffective and potentially hazardous in enclosed spaces like freezers. Similarly, steam cleaners or boiling water introduce excessive moisture, increasing the risk of electrical shorts or mold growth. The most reliable method combines patience with mechanical assistance: after manual thawing, use a turkey baster or absorbent cloth to remove standing water, then dry all surfaces thoroughly before restarting the freezer.
To prevent future frost, address root causes such as frequent door openings, high humidity, or faulty door seals. Inspect the gasket for tears or gaps, and replace it if necessary—a simple fix that costs under $50 but saves significantly on energy bills. Maintain freezer temperatures between 0°F and 5°F (-18°C to -15°C) to minimize moisture accumulation, and defrost manually every 3–6 months or when ice exceeds ¼ inch thickness. By prioritizing safety and consistency, you’ll extend the lifespan of your Samsung freezer while ensuring optimal performance.

Preventing Frost Accumulation: Tips to minimize frost formation in Samsung bottom freezers
Frost buildup in Samsung bottom freezers can lead to reduced efficiency, uneven cooling, and even damage to stored food. Understanding the root causes—such as frequent door openings, high humidity, or improper sealing—is the first step in prevention. By addressing these factors, you can maintain optimal freezer performance and extend its lifespan.
Step 1: Control Humidity and Airflow
Moisture is the primary culprit behind frost formation. Minimize humidity by ensuring foods are fully sealed and dry before placing them in the freezer. Use airtight containers or vacuum-sealed bags to prevent moisture from escaping into the air. Additionally, avoid overloading the freezer, as proper airflow is essential for even cooling. Leave at least an inch of space between items and the walls to allow cold air to circulate freely.
Step 2: Optimize Door Usage
Every time the freezer door opens, warm, humid air enters, creating conditions ripe for frost. Reduce the frequency and duration of door openings by planning ahead and removing multiple items at once. Keep a list of freezer contents on the door to minimize search time. For Samsung models with dual doors or convertible zones, use the smaller compartment for frequent access to limit warm air exposure to the main freezer area.
Step 3: Regular Maintenance and Inspection
Inspect the freezer gasket monthly to ensure it seals tightly. Clean the gasket with a mild soap solution and warm water, then dry thoroughly to prevent cracks or tears. If the gasket is damaged, replace it immediately to maintain an airtight seal. Defrost the freezer manually every 3–6 months or when frost exceeds ¼ inch, as Samsung bottom freezers are not typically frost-free models. Use a plastic scraper to avoid damaging the interior lining.
Step 4: Leverage Technology and Settings
Samsung freezers often come with features like adjustable temperature settings and power freeze modes. Set the freezer temperature to the recommended -18°C (0°F) to balance efficiency and frost prevention. Avoid frequent temperature adjustments, as this can disrupt the cooling cycle and promote frost. If your model includes a "Vacation Mode," use it when the freezer is lightly stocked to reduce energy consumption and frost buildup.
By implementing these targeted strategies, you can significantly reduce frost accumulation in your Samsung bottom freezer, ensuring it operates smoothly and preserves food effectively. Consistency in these practices will yield long-term benefits, saving time, energy, and potential repair costs.

Cleaning After Defrosting: Steps to clean and dry the freezer post-defrosting process
After defrosting your Samsung bottom freezer, the real work begins: cleaning and drying it thoroughly to prevent mold, odors, and future frost buildup. Start by removing all shelves, drawers, and accessories, setting them aside on a clean towel to air dry. Use warm, soapy water with a mild detergent to wipe down these components, ensuring no food residue or moisture remains. Avoid harsh chemicals or abrasive sponges that could damage the surfaces.
Next, focus on the freezer interior. Wipe down the walls, floor, and ceiling with a soft cloth or sponge dampened in warm, soapy water. Pay special attention to corners and crevices where frost and debris tend to accumulate. For stubborn stains or sticky spots, a paste of baking soda and water can be applied, left for 10 minutes, and then gently scrubbed away. Rinse the cloth frequently to avoid redistributing dirt.
Once cleaned, drying the freezer is crucial to prevent ice formation when it’s turned back on. Use a clean, dry microfiber cloth to wipe down all surfaces, absorbing any remaining moisture. For hard-to-reach areas, a hairdryer on low heat can be used sparingly, but avoid overheating plastic components. Leave the freezer door open for 30–60 minutes to allow air circulation, ensuring no dampness lingers.
Before reassembling, inspect all parts for cleanliness and dryness. Reinsert shelves and drawers only when the interior is completely dry. As a final step, place an open container of baking soda or activated charcoal inside the freezer to neutralize any lingering odors. This meticulous process not only restores your freezer’s functionality but also extends its lifespan by maintaining optimal hygiene.

Troubleshooting Frost Issues: Common causes and solutions for excessive frost in Samsung freezers
Excessive frost in Samsung bottom freezers often stems from poor door seals, which allow warm, humid air to infiltrate the unit. Over time, this moisture condenses and freezes, leading to frost buildup. To diagnose a faulty seal, close the door over a piece of paper or dollar bill and pull it out. If there’s little resistance, the seal is compromised. Replacing the gasket is straightforward: order a compatible part from Samsung or an appliance retailer, unclip the old seal, and press the new one into place. Regularly cleaning the seal with mild soap and water can also prevent debris from causing gaps.
Another common culprit is frequent or prolonged door openings, which introduce warm air and accelerate frost formation. Households with children or busy kitchens are particularly prone to this issue. To mitigate this, organize freezer contents for quick access and use clear bins to locate items faster. Additionally, avoid overloading the freezer, as proper airflow is essential for maintaining consistent temperatures. For families, consider designating a "snack shelf" at eye level to reduce the need to rummage through the entire unit.
Temperature settings play a critical role in frost management. Samsung freezers typically operate optimally between -1°F and 0°F (-18°C to -17°C). If set too low, excessive cold can cause moisture to freeze more rapidly. Use a standalone thermometer to verify the freezer’s internal temperature and adjust the settings accordingly. If the control panel is unresponsive or erratic, a reset may be necessary: unplug the unit for 10 minutes, then reconnect it to allow the system to recalibrate.
Defrosting is a temporary solution but not a long-term fix. To manually defrost, remove all contents, place towels at the base, and leave the door open for 4–6 hours or until frost melts completely. Avoid using sharp tools to chip away ice, as this can damage the evaporator coils. After defrosting, inspect the drain hole for clogs, as a blocked drain can cause water to refreeze. Clear it with a pipe cleaner or warm water and ensure proper drainage to prevent recurrence.
Finally, if frost persists despite these measures, the issue may lie with the defrost system components, such as a faulty defrost heater, thermostat, or timer. These parts require professional diagnosis and repair, as they involve electrical systems and refrigerant lines. Samsung’s customer support can guide you to authorized technicians or provide warranty coverage if applicable. Regular maintenance, such as vacuuming the condenser coils every 6 months, can also prevent overheating and reduce the strain on the defrost system.

Maintenance Tips: Regular care routines to avoid frost buildup in bottom freezers
Frost buildup in bottom freezers isn’t just an inconvenience—it’s a sign of inefficiency. Left unchecked, it forces your appliance to work harder, increasing energy consumption and shortening its lifespan. Regular maintenance is the key to prevention, and it starts with understanding the root causes: moisture infiltration and temperature fluctuations. By implementing a few simple routines, you can keep frost at bay and ensure your Samsung bottom freezer operates smoothly.
Step 1: Control Humidity Levels
Moisture is the primary culprit behind frost formation. Every time warm, humid air enters the freezer—whether from opening the door or placing uncovered food inside—it condenses on cold surfaces, freezing into ice. To combat this, invest in a dehumidifier for your kitchen, especially in humid climates. Additionally, always ensure food is sealed in airtight containers or freezer bags before storage. For added protection, place a desiccant packet (like silica gel) inside the freezer to absorb excess moisture.
Step 2: Optimize Temperature Settings
A freezer set too low can exacerbate frost buildup by causing rapid freezing of moisture. The ideal temperature for a bottom freezer is 0°F (-18°C). Use a standalone thermometer to verify accuracy, as built-in sensors can sometimes be off. Adjust the settings incrementally, allowing 24 hours between changes to stabilize the temperature. Avoid frequent or drastic adjustments, as these can disrupt the freezer’s balance and encourage frost.
Step 3: Defrost and Clean Regularly
Even with preventive measures, some frost accumulation is inevitable. Schedule a manual defrost every 3–6 months, depending on usage. Turn off the freezer, remove all contents, and place towels inside to absorb melting ice. Never use sharp tools to chip away frost, as this can damage the interior. Once defrosted, clean the interior with a mild detergent solution and dry thoroughly. This not only removes frost but also eliminates odors and bacteria that thrive in damp environments.
Step 4: Inspect and Maintain Seals
A compromised door seal allows warm air to seep in, accelerating frost buildup. Inspect the gasket monthly for cracks, tears, or debris. Clean it with a damp cloth and mild soap to ensure a tight seal. If the gasket is damaged, replace it immediately—most Samsung models have compatible gaskets available online. Test the seal by closing the door over a piece of paper; if it slides out easily, the seal needs adjustment or replacement.
Preventing frost in a bottom freezer isn’t a one-time task—it’s a commitment to consistent care. By controlling humidity, optimizing temperature, defrosting regularly, and maintaining seals, you can avoid the headaches of frost buildup. These routines not only extend the life of your appliance but also reduce energy costs and keep your food fresher longer. A little effort goes a long way in preserving both your freezer and your peace of mind.
